How does Champion’s climate affect material choice for driveways and landscaping?

Champion experiences cold winters with freeze-thaw cycles and significant snowfall, which can cause shifting, frost heave, and drainage challenges. Choose materials that drain well and are suitable for freeze-thaw conditions, and plan for proper base preparation and compaction to reduce movement over time. Schedule installations outside of freeze-thaw periods when possible.

Do I need permits or do local road or weight restrictions affect bulk deliveries in Champion?

Some townships and counties enforce seasonal weight restrictions (spring load limits) or require permits for heavy or oversized loads on local roads. Always check with your local township or county road commission if you expect large loads, deliveries to remote properties, or use of private roads. What truck sizes and delivery options are typical for residential jobs in Champion?

Deliveries are commonly made with tri-axle dump trucks, which handle most residential orders, but smaller trucks may be used for tight access or smaller loads. We require a minimum order of 3 tons, and you can request specific drop locations or smaller split deliveries if needed. Tailgate spreading may be available at the driver’s discretion—request it at checkout but expect the driver to assess safety and feasibility on arrival.

How much material should I order to avoid running short on a job in Champion?

Measure the area you’re covering (length, width, and desired depth) and use our online material calculator to convert to tons or yards; plan to order 5-10% extra to allow for compaction, grading, and waste. For uneven or sloped sites common in the area, consider ordering a little more or scheduling a follow-up delivery.
